The Question is: How can I access in mode monouser with vms version 7.1? The Answer is : When posting a question, please remember to include sufficient detail to permit an answer, as well as a more general statement of the task(s) or goal(s) at hand. OpenVMS has no "mode monouser", this appears to be confusion with the UNIX single user mode, or with "user mode" in the four processor access modes used by OpenVMS. The OpenVMS Wizard will assume the former. Information on bootstrapping with a limited (STARTUP_P1 set to "MIN") system startup, for performing a conversational bootstrap, and other information on starting up and shutting down OpenVMS is included in the system management documentation. Please see the OpenVMS FAQ for information on performing a conversational bootstrap to reset a forgotten password on the SYSTEM username, and for pointers to the OpenVMS documentation website.
